The song "Wrong Time" by Throw Me Off The Bridge explores the themes of loss, regret, and uncertainty. The first stanza of the song describes a world turned upside down, where everything beautiful has been destroyed. The singer then questions what happened to the good times, showing that they are feeling a sense of loss and nostalgia for a happier time. The second stanza delves deeper into the singer's personal struggles, as they describe their plans being turned upside down and their fear of misinterpreting something.
The chorus repeats the question of whether the singer has made the wrong choices in their life, whether they chose the wrong path or the wrong love at the wrong time. They question whether they are wasting their life or their love, showing a sense of frustration and uncertainty. The third stanza explores the singer's emotional state, as they describe growing up too fast and forgetting to live. They question whether they are holding onto a dream of a friendship that no longer exists or whether they are expecting too much from someone who cannot give it.
Overall, the song is a reflection on the difficulties of navigating life and relationships. It speaks to feelings of regret and loss, as well as the uncertainty of the future.
